Easy Off Saddlebag Mounting System For
The Kawasaki Drifter 1500 Motorcycle
Our saddlebags go on
and off by securing the saddlebags with wing nuts. The wing nuts are simple to use and securely mount the saddlebags
to the cycle. Below are the instructions
of how to mount the saddlebags to the bike using the Easy Off brackets. The
Easy Off Saddlebag Mounting System with the flat plate bracket is manufactured
specifically for the Kawasaki Drifter 1500 motorcycle. The system is not universal.
1. Hold up the large
¼” steel flat plate bracket up to the rear fender with the two holes with the
bolts just above the helmet lock making sure you choose the bracket which
flanges further away from the fender.
(The brackets have a right and left side.)
2. Slide the 3” bolts
through the large, ¼” flat brackets two upper holes and slide on one tube of
the tubed bracket support.
3. Put on a washer
and secure the tube with a nut.
4. Secure the other
tube as done in step 3.
5. Tighten the lower
two acorn nuts at the bottom of the side rods.
6. Remove the two
bolts above the helmet lock. Remove the same bolts on the other side of the
bike.
7. Bolt up the large
flat brackets with the attached bag supports to the threaded hole with the
provided 10mm bolts.
8. Hold up the saddlebag
against the studs making sure the bag is level and at least 1.5” above the
muffler and mark where the studs hit the bag.
9. Drill out the
bag’s back at the stud’s mark on the back of the saddlebag first using a ¼” or
so pilot bit. Then enlarge the hole. Slide on a washer to the two studs. Slide
on the saddlebag to the studs.
10. Tighten up the
saddlebags on the studs with a washer and a wing nut.
The Instructions may be long but are really made to be
easily followed.

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ebag : Our custom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ags capture the style of the 1940’s and 1950’s.They are crafted with durable American boot leather and supported with ABS plastic to keep the saddlebag’s shape throughout the years. The back is thick polyethylene
Plastic reinforced with a metal plate riveted in place. To enter the saddlebag simply snap the front quick-release buckles. Next fold back the leather zipper flap and unzip the zipper. If the padlock is secured, unlock it before unzipping. The bag’s capacity is spacious. After the main zippered compartment is filled, it is possible to secure a jacket, half helmet or tent under the flap on top of the main compartment. Dimensions 19”x7”x12”
Features:
-
- The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ags are styled from the Indian Motorcycles of the 1940’s and 1950’s.
- The spots are polished stainless steel so they will shine for years and never rust.
- The buckles are nickel plated brass.They will never rust.
- The leather bags are reinforced by ABS plastic so that the bags will keep their shape over time.
- The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ags are stitched with rot resistant heavy duty nylon thread.
- Rugged number 10 YKK(American made) nylon coil zippers with loose hanging, locking zipper pulls are used in the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ags.
- Brackets are available to fit most models of motorcycles –oun own Kawasaki Drifter 800 or 1500 brackets or quick release Easybrackets
- Custom piping is available Tan,Black,Red,Burgundy,Orange and our burgundy and black braided piping
- The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ags are constructed from durable American tanned boot leather.
- The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ags are reinforced by a steel brace riveted to the saddlebag’s plastic back and leather bottom. The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ags have a large capacity 19”x7”x12” plus having long straps to secure a tent,jacket or half helmet under the flap.
- The Traveleer Motorcycle Saddlebags are guaranteed for life for workmanship and materials.
